Can’t I Just Use Managed WordPress Hosting for My Online Store?

Nexcess also offers regular managed WordPress hosting. On the surface, it would seem that you can use it to do all the same things as with Managed WooCommerce hosting. But once you dig beneath the surface, reality kicks in.

If you’re planning on running an e-commerce site, managed WordPress hosting comes with a couple of big caveats.

You’ll have to install WooCommerce on your own, and that can be a real pain.

You’ll also have to find and install your own tools, not to mention pay for them. Managed WordPress hosting does not come with any of the premium toolsets you’ll find with Woocommerce Hosting.

Managed WordPress hosting is not optimized to handle heavy workloads.

Managed WooCommerce hosting is designed to handle the extra workload of e-commerce websites. For instance, Nexcess has a proprietary table structure that can reduce query loads on your website by up to 95%. This results in a faster website, meaning fewer bounced customers.

However, keep in mind that with managed WooCommerce hosting, you can only host one site. If you want to host multiple online stores, you will need to either stick with WordPress Hosting or purchase multiple WooCommerce plans.

How Does Nexcess Compare to the Competition?

Nexcess is not the only host out there offering WooCommerce hosting. Several top hosting providers offer managed WooCommerce or WordPress hosting, but do they provide the same features and value as Nexcess?

I took a closer look at three top hosting providers to find answers.

SiteGround – Lower Prices, but a Lack of Premium E-Commerce Tools

SiteGround offers affordable managed WooCommerce plans – it’s generally less expensive than Nexcess. It also renews at a lower price. However, there are a few things to note about SiteGround’s plans:
  • SiteGround’s resources are limited – the basic plan only offers 10GB SSD storage and support for 10,000 monthly visits. That said, the GrowBig plan and higher offer unlimited websites, while Nexcess doesn’t.
  • SiteGround’s plans don’t include any premium e-commerce tools, such as abandoned cart software. This means that to get the most out of your e-commerce store, you’ll have to pay extra for premium tools.
  • You’ll have to sign up for SiteGround’s top-tier plan to get all the necessary features. The StartUp plan is really no more than basic WordPress hosting, since you won’t get essential features like manual backups and a staging environment. With Nexcess, you get these features and more.
I’d only recommend SiteGround if you’re looking to host multiple websites. For instance, if you’ve got an e-store but also want to host multiple landing pages or websites on a tight budget, these plans might work for you.

WP Engine – Expensive and Very Limiting

WP Engine specializes in all things WordPress, just like Nexcess. It also offers managed WooCommerce hosting, but the first thing you’ll notice is the price – WP Engine is significantly pricier than Nexcess. There are a few other things to watch out for:
  • You don’t have the freedom to install whatever plugins you want. WP Engine has a list of disallowed plugins, including caching plugins, some backup plugins, and more. If your favorite plugin is on this list, you’ll have to find a replacement.
  • Despite being more expensive, WP Engine offers lower resource limits. Its cheapest plan only offers 10GB SSD storage and 50GB bandwidth, while Nexcess offers you three times the storage and sixty times the monthly bandwidth for a fraction of the cost.
WP Engine competes well with Nexcess on some of its WooCommerce management features. Like Nexcess, it uses an AI-driven plugin manager to update your plugins safely – all new plugin updates are tested for issues before being applied to your site. It also thoroughly optimizes your online store via its proprietary EverCache caching solution.

But it falls flat elsewhere. Your site isn’t monitored by WP Engine unless you pay an extra monthly fee – a feature that’s free with Nexcess and other premium managed WordPress platforms. It also lacks the sheer amount of premium plugins Nexcess offers. There are no IconicWP e-commerce design enhancements, no iThemes Security Pro security options, and so on.

I’d only recommend WP Engine to serious WordPress developers, as that’s the real advantage it has over Nexcess. It integrates with Local, a WordPress development tool that can be installed in minutes. You can design your store locally and push any changes to your live WP Engine site with a single click.

You may find this solution to be much easier to work with than MAMP or XAMPP, which is what Nexcess supports for local WordPress development. WP Engine also offers premium customizable WooCommerce themes and optimized Gutenberg blocks to help speed up your workflow.

HostGator – Only Good for Those on a Tight Budget 

HostGator’s cheap long-term pricing might be worth considering. Like Nexcess, new customers get a significant discount. And while HostGator doesn’t slash its prices quite as low as Nexcess’, you can take advantage of the discount for a maximum of three years, rather than just a couple of months. This results in significant savings if you sign up long-term.

While HostGator offers a decent set of features that are good for basic WordPress sites, it isn’t ideal for e-commerce. HostGator doesn’t offer tools specifically for WooCommerce, or any other WordPress-based e-commerce platform.

You will need to install WooCommerce and all its associated features. This also entails covering the costs of all additional premium plugins and features, such as sales performance monitoring and e-commerce design tools.

That said, HostGator offers an impressive amount of resources for the price. Storage is completely unmetered – meaning you’ll have plenty of room to grow as long as you adhere to its Acceptable Use Policy. The cheapest plan can support up to 100,000 monthly visits, and includes a year of free domain name registration.

That said, keep in mind that you’ll have to manage all the upkeep on the server, so factor the value of your time before choosing this platform.

Can I run WooCommerce on shared hosting?

Yes – in fact, Nexcess and some other premium WordPress solutions run on some form of shared hosting, although Nexcess scales its server resources to accommodate traffic surges. As long as the servers are properly optimized, managed, and aren’t overburdened, you’ll be able to deliver a fast and responsive shopping experience to your customers while keeping costs low.
